Output d66e475a8291c5969ad7c44c6d15825f9904c2b5b4614e4cd82acd6017562d21:1

value
32053
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1363480ac0e7ad8485a7568956f3edc6df3f21b4b35257312ede5b4dcbd63e0
address
bc1puymrfq9vpeadsjz6w45f2me7m3kl8usmfv6j2ucjahjmfh9av0sqwle7rd
transaction
d66e475a8291c5969ad7c44c6d15825f9904c2b5b4614e4cd82acd6017562d21
spent
true